North West Counties League Premier Division: Silsden 2 Abbey Hey 2
TWO dramatic late strikes, one of which was a penalty, earned Silsden a point from the visit of Abbey Hey but the Cobbydalers remain second from bottom as new boss James Gill searches for his first win.
Following a goalless first half, the visitors broke the deadlock in the 54th minute when Andrew Smith headed in at the near post following a corner.
Just five minutes from time, Justin Pickering cut inside before drilling a low shot past Ed Hall to double Abbey Hey’s lead.
The comeback started a minute later when a Kyle Hancock corner reached Will Storrie, and the substitute prodded the ball home.
It was a Storrie cross that was handled for the penultimate-minute spot-kick, and Joe Mitchell bagged the Cobbydalers a point.
